Do I need a Licence to kayak in Wales?

If you live in Wales, you’ll need to buy a licence from Canoe Wales. If you live in England, you’ll need to buy a licence from British Canoeing (even if you’re planning to paddle in Wales). Whoever you buy the licence from, it will cover you paddling on managed waterways in both England and Wales.

Do you need permission to canoe on a canal?

As long as you hold a licence, you can paddle on any of the 2,200 miles of canals and rivers administered by the Canal & River Trust. An additional licence allows you to paddle on other rivers which are maintained by the Environment Agency, including the non-tidal Thames west of London.

Does British Canoe licence cover Wales?

British Canoeing membership (if you live in England) or the Canoe Wales membership (if you live in Wales) gives paddlers a licence to paddle on a large number of managed waterways and is the most comprehensive waterways licence on the market.

What are Welsh lakes called?

llyn
The Welsh for lake is llyn and many of our lakes are known by this epithet. Others, like Bosherston in Pembrokeshire or Keepers Pond at Blaenavon, are known as ponds or, as in the case of Kenfig outside Bridgend, as pools.

Can I canoe on Lake Bala?

Canoeing and Water Sports on Lake Bala At the town of Bala is the main foreshore for launching. There are parking fees as well as fees to canoe in the lake. You can pay the fees at blue meters (one by the entrance and one by the changing rooms), but these require change.

Can you canoe anywhere in UK?

In England & Wales, you can kayak anywhere you like, free of charge, on tidal waters except those which are off limits as above. The effect of the tide extends far up many rivers. The general rule is that if a river was once a highway for commercial traffic, it is still a highway and can be used by kayakers.
